    HMRC using AI to scour suspected tax cheats’ social media

    HMRC has confirmed it makes use of synthetic intelligence (AI) to watch social media posts as a part of felony investigations into suspected tax cheats.

    It mentioned the tech wouldn’t exchange “human decision-making” and was topic to authorized oversight.

    “Higher use of AI will allow our workers to spend much less time on admin and extra time serving to taxpayers, in addition to higher goal fraud and evasion to herald extra money for public companies,” it mentioned in a press release.

    Nonetheless, consultants warn there are dangers with utilizing AI on this method.

    “AI may assist HMRC to streamline its processes and make it simpler to compile all of the accessible details about a person,” accountancy agency RSM UK accomplice Chris Etherington informed the BBC.

    “There are after all dangers with automating this and there may very well be instances of mistaken identification, significantly with faux or hacked social media accounts.

    “There’ll clearly nonetheless should be a human contact within the course of to make sure acceptable selections are made and all of the related info is reviewed.”

    The tax authority mentioned it had used AI for a number of years to assist its work, although it first emerged it was getting used to watch the social media accounts of suspected tax cheats when reported by the Daily Telegraph on Tuesday.

    A spokesperson clarified AI was solely used this fashion as a part of felony investigations – not on the on a regular basis tax payer.

    Authorities investigators have for years regarded on the social media posts of individuals suspected of wrongdoing in relation to tax and advantages.

    In a single well-known instance, a lady who claimed advantages citing her sick well being was exposed through her social media posts about lengthy distance working.

    It’s now identified that HMRC is now partially automating the method via the usage of AI – with human oversight.

    This doesn’t seem like coming at the price of jobs, with the federal government saying the tax authority will achieve 5,500 compliance workers.

    ‘Make life simpler’

    Nonetheless the disclosure comes at an uncomfortable time for the federal government, which is at the moment dealing with allegations from insiders that its nationwide institute for AI is at risk of collapse.

    The know-how secretary has threatened to withdraw its funding, and desires it to concentrate on defence analysis.

    In the meantime, HMRC has already introduced a number of efforts utilizing AI which may streamline its operations.

    “It’s not but clear how far and quick HMRC has obtained with its AI developments, nevertheless it has already been efficiently utilizing software program that compiles and analyses information for years,” Mr Etherington mentioned.

    “The first focus at HMRC seems to be on utilizing AI to make life simpler for taxpayers.”

    He mentioned he anticipated the tax authority to look into growing instruments which might assist individuals get their tax returns proper, as “plenty of tax revenues could be misplaced via errors and errors”.

    “It has additionally been introduced that HMRC shall be utilizing AI to assist taxpayers entry over 100,000 pages of steerage on its web site,” he mentioned.

    “Something that may assistance on that entrance is prone to be welcome information to taxpayers as HMRC’s present on-line steerage could be bewildering to many.”
